Lacy Vong named as HNTB San Jose location leader

Veteran transportation professional is focused on growth and operation of the firm’s multimodal practice in California

SAN JOSE, Calif. (May 22, 2023) – Lacy Vong has been named HNTB Corporation’s location leader for the San Jose office. Vong has been with the firm since 2020, previously serving as senior project manager, department manager and deputy operations manager for Northern California. In her new role, she leads HNTB’s strategy to continue growing in Santa Clara County and throughout the state.

“We are thrilled to have Lacy’s leadership at HNTB as we continue in our commitment to meet the evolving transportation needs in the region” said Jeff Watson, PE, HNTB Northern California office leader and vice president. “Lacy has the proven ability to understand and deliver what our clients need most — leading diverse teams to successful outcomes.”

With more than two decades of experience, Vong has worked in transportation equity, technology & systems planning, operations, compliance and policy development. For 15 years before joining HNTB, she analyzed a range of policy issues and worked with municipalities, metropolitan planning and transportation commissions, transit agencies, and transportation authorities to understand federal requirements and regulations.

Vong earned a Bachelor of Science in economics from Brooklyn College and a Master of Science in public policy & management from Carnegie Mellon University. Her professional affiliations include the WTS International, International Bridge, Tunnel and Turnpike Association, and Coro Northern California Women in Leadership.
